Description: An unconventional treatment of Robespierre, this volume deals with his brief - one year to the day - period in government. It focuses on Robespierre at his desk rather than at the rostrum.
Synopsis: Here is a major new study of one of the most powerful - and certainly the most feared - leaders of the French Revolution. John Hardman offers a brilliantly original analysis of the revolution's formidable protagonist and in the process he explores the dynamics of the French revolutionary movement and the ferocious and self-destructive rivalries of its leadership. He examines the role of his 'faction', and reveals the ferocious and self-destructive rivalries of the Revolutionary leaders. In the process he provides a dramatic angle from which to survey of the main phase of the Revolution, from the fall of the ancien regime to the end of the Terror.
